ionisation type smoke detectors are a popular choice for many homeowners because of their effectiveness in detecting fast-flaming fires. These types of fires are often caused by highly combustible materials such as paper, grease, or flammable liquids. Ionisation smoke detectors are best at detecting these types of fires quickly, making them a critical tool for early detection and alerting you and your family to potential danger.
So how do ionisation type smoke detectors work? These detectors contain a small amount of radioactive material, usually Americium-241, which creates an ionisation chamber in the detector. When smoke enters the chamber, it disrupts the flow of ions, causing the alarm to sound. This process is quick and efficient, allowing the detector to detect smoke and trigger the alarm before a fire has a chance to spread.

While ionisation type smoke detectors are effective at detecting fast-flaming fires, it is essential to note that they may not be as effective at detecting slow smoldering fires. These types of fires produce less heat and smoke, which can take longer to trigger the detector. If you are concerned about protecting your home from all types of fires, you may want to consider using a combination of ionisation type and photoelectric smoke detectors for maximum protection.
